WebTools. A simple electromagnet consisting of a coil of wire wrapped around an iron core. A core of ferromagnetic material like iron serves to increase the magnetic field created. [1] The strength of magnetic field generated is proportional to the amount of current through the winding. [1] Magnetic field produced by a solenoid (coil of wire).
